Diabetic Weight Loss Diet




It's difficult to find another medical condition as closely linked to weight-issues as diabetes. 9 out of 10 people diagnosed with type 2 diabetes are overweight! Chances are that if you're reading this, you are diabetic, pre-diabetic, or you care about someone who is.

The incidence of diabetes has increased dramatically in recent years, and it's no coincidence that obesity has as well. The good news is that type 2 diabetes, the one most closely linked to weight and lifestyle, can be prevented or delayed by losing weight and increasing physical activity! Doctors notice significant improvements with a loss of as little as 10-15 pounds. This small weight loss can lower your blood glucose, your blood pressure, and your blood fats. What about food?

A diabetic weight loss diet is very similar to any other weight loss diet. The bottom line is you must eat less and burn more. Many type 2 diabetic patients are put on a 1500-1800 calorie diet, depending on age, sex, fitness level, and weight. Carbohydrates would typically make up about 50% of your daily calories, as a low carbohydrate intake is associated with low blood sugar levels. Carbs are generally found in starchy foods, fruits, and milk. Remember that your body will convert the carbohydrates you eat into glucose, so portion control is essential to keep your blood sugar regulated. Get used to weighing or measuring your portions until you can "eyeball" portion size. Like most diets, a diabetic weight loss diet should consist of healthy fats. Saturated fats should be replaced with mon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ats. Think olive oil and canola oil as opposed to butter and margarine! Be careful though. Since you're trying to lose weight, you'll want to limit your intake of oil, even healthy oils, to 2-3 teaspoons a day. As with most diets, you want to choose mostly lean protein, green leafy vegetables, and complex carbohydrates.

The Food Nutrition Label is the most valuable resource that you have to help you make healthy choices on a diabetic weight loss plan. Learn how to read and understand the label.

What about the Glycemic Index?

Different carbohydrates behave differently in your body. The Glycemic Index is a ranking of carbohydrates based on the effect they have on your blood glucose levels. The carbohydrates are ranked as High (70 and above), Medium (56-69), and Low (55 and below). Carbohydrates ranked "Low" only produce a small fluctuation in your blood glucose and insulin levels, and are the ones you want to consume. Eating low GI foods will keep you balanced and satisfied longer.

To move towards a Low Glycemic Index diet, make healthier choices. The American Diabetes Association recommends eating breakfast cereals consisting of oats, barley, and bran, breads made of whole grains, fruit and vegetables, salads with vinaigrettes, pasta and quinoa, and basmati rice.

As with all weight reduction plans, the diabetic weight loss diet requires that you learn to make healthy substitutes. Instead of fried foods, broil, grill, or bake your foods. Choose lean meats, avoid sauces and creamy dressings, avoid cream-based soups, choose low-fat yogurt over sweets, and avoid added sugar.

Losing more than a pound or two a week is not healthy. Fast weight loss is bad for two main reasons.

Lose weight fast and you will lose muscle

Firstly, if you lose weight quickly you lose muscle along with fat. This is bad when it comes to weight loss.

Muscle burns more calories than fat. The more muscle you have the more calories you burn and this applies to when you’re not doing anything strenuous. Losing muscle is therefore not a good idea.

Lose weight fast and you slow your metabolism

Secondly, if you lose weight too quickly your body will slow down your metabolism.

When we skip meals or crash diet, our body is programmed to think it's starving and slows down our metabolism to conserve energy.

What is conserved is our fat stores; our weight loss comes from water and muscle.

Side Effects of Losing Weight quickly

In addition losing weight quickly has serious side affects that can harm us

Appearance of Loose Skin

If you shed weight too quickly, your skin does not have time to shrink to your new body dimensions.

The only effective treatment for this is to fix the lose skin with surgery.

Gallstones

Studies have shown that people who lose weight quickly, have a greater risk of developing gallstones.

Lack of energy and illness

Depending on the diet there are a host of other complications including lack of energy and nausea for those who cut out carbs and a general feeling of ill health and lack of energy as you deprive your body of food.
